[Pkg-gtkpod-devel] Bug#941703: Bug#941703: libimobiledevice6: Crashes upower with stack smashing when connecting an iPhone

Diego Escalante Urrelo diegoe at gnome.org
Tue Oct 15 00:35:18 BST 2019


Sorry for the radio silence, I was away for a few days.
Just for reference, I run into the crash after updating my unstable
system on 2019-09-30, and it seems libusbmuxd was updated:
libusbmuxd4:amd64 (1.1.0~git20181007.07a493a-1, 1.1.0~git20190924.b097ea3-2)

I had no idea libusbmuxd behaved like that with its types/API, I got
to that same struct but didn't even consider it had been changed
without notice!

Anyway, thanks for your work on this. Let me know if I can help with
anything else.

On Sat, Oct 5, 2019 at 8:41 AM Yves-Alexis Perez <corsac at debian.org> wrote:
>
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A256
>
> On Sat, 2019-10-05 at 14:50 +0200, Yves-Alexis Perez wrote:
> > That beeing said, it would be helpful to know when the problem started
> > appearing for you. libimobiledevice wasn't updated recently, but libusbmuxd
> > was, and it seems that there might be a really tight dependency between both,
> > and the libimobiledevice currently in testing and sid (there's a one sitting
> > in NEW) was built against the previous version of libusbmuxd.
>
> If the crashed appeared recently, I'd guess it's due to the struct change in:
> https://github.com/libimobiledevice/libusbmuxd/commit/f5a7387a54ae08c9cd1d83a415393e0e909dc6e6#diff-038b1c435b1baca0fc7faaf5e375f401L37
>
> Unfortunately, there is no real SONAME tracking in libusbmuxd apparently, and
> I missed it too.
>
> I think a rebuild of libimobiledevice should fix the issue at hand, until the
> new one exits NEWS. Long term a proper solution should be found, I'll try to
> ask upstream about that.
>
> Regards,
> - --
> Yves-Alexis
> -----BEGIN PGP SIGNATURE-----
>
> iQEzBAEBCAAdFiEE8vi34Qgfo83x35gF3rYcyPpXRFsFAl2YnXcACgkQ3rYcyPpX
> RFskrggApmspfJRWofKg3JxrG5JSQpgWmNyk4GPqw2lAcMllqYnQZ2Gu7lPlHziN
> JNaADOPxze+frdyapaOHQBoccFT/gTcyyZ+y7nPvM7OiJux8GIENV8fKYV/YBBON
> Y5C8VeOQC080yBfB+V4zJadrLT1AdoOLPuD6ve9CH3UfClIsiHu1bcvIN5B0tAZW
> JKVK/J2kLMtJRLrH2Q9zkXkOrSC9q/Pb+6VkHN75pIbYc9K1YKK0Dim3cT++OXHb
> nqRKXWpX/275BxQpnuQuoXxqLSDsk6jSGEZUx2qikbJgyyBWAeT7iNds15iCu1j/
> nIs8wURnEXWMLDy4M+SMLsy+EcACXA==
> =Lm+g
> -----END PGP SIGNATURE-----



More information about the Pkg-gtkpod-devel mailing list